Hopefully this will answer your burning questions: inside you'll find 77 recipes. Of those, 36 are basics that every baker and dessert enthusiast will want in their recipe arsenal.This section is called "Blank Canvases" because these recipes can be endlessly varied with flavor, color and shape. I return to these simple and approachable basics again and again. Use them to create a confectionery work of art, or just to satisfy a craving!



I've said before that this is an art-meets-baking book, but what does that mean? The creative recipes in this book are listed under chapters called Line, Sculpture, Color, and Mixed Media. Preceding the recipes in each of these sections you'll find - art lessons!  From brush primers to sculptural cake carving instructions, this book teaches you how to think like an artist. A few recipes are elaborate, but many are easy to make, and I give plenty of templates.


At heart, this book is about taking the things in life that inspire you, and recreating them in your baking. It's about making the most of your time in the kitchen and being able to share something delicious and memorable with those you love.
